Conscience point is the approximate landing place of the first english colonists who arrived here in june of 1640. Conscience point metaphorically and thematically goes beyond the hamptons to tell a story of fighting the elite 1% at a time when so many across america are also struggling to remain in gentrifying parts of cities under development for luxury homes and lifestyles. The shinnecock indians lived around the harbor for many centuries before the arrival of the english who subsequently settled in the vicinity of the present southampton village. Exploring the roots of american inequity, greed and pollution, conscience point contrasts the values of those for whom beautiful places are a commodity who regard land as raw material to be developed for profit and pleasure and those locals for whom land means community, belonging, heritage and home.

Guilty conscience is a 1985 american tv movie, produced by robert a. Conscience is a cognitive process that elicits emotion and rational associations based on an individuals moral philosophy or value system. Conscience stands in contrast to elicited emotion or thought due to associations based on immediate sensory perceptions and reflexive responses, as in sympathetic central nervous system responses.
